1.3 Understanding the product model of your hardware
The hardware product code as follows in your MTD1000
Model No:
MTD1000
Example 1:
Model No:
MTD1000
(1) External GPS,
(2) Internal GSM,
(3) DC Jack Power Connector,
(4) Without Tilt Sensor,
(5) 3 Input
(6) with Flow Control (CTS/RTS), thus 2 Output
